Second City Salvage is offering today this old transom window from the Arts & Crafts era c1910 that was salvaged from a Lake of the Isles south Minneapolis residence some years ago. It has a Witte Bros. look about it, but we have no provenance on that end – just my two cents. We had this piece restored from head to toe, replacing any crushed clear pieces, had lead resoldered and some replaced, but the opalescent pieces are all original. The original frame remains firm and unpainted. There are no cracks. Overall measurement is 52″w x 18″h and the glass dimension is 48″w x 14″h. A lovely representation of the Arts & Crafts era!
